Contentious topic (2025)

[edit]

A November 2025 RfC converted the prior community-imposed discretionary sanctions into a community-designated contentious topic, effective 3 November 2025.

Remedies

[edit]

The topic of Michael Jackson, broadly construed, is community-designated as a contentious topic.

In addition, administrators may apply semi-protection or extended confirmed protection for any length of time or indefinitely on articles in the topic area, provided they reasonably believe meatpuppetry or sockpuppetry has occurred. Administrators may also apply temporary semi-protection or extended confirmed protection on talk pages and pages conducting RfCs related to the topic area provided they reasonably believe meatpuppetry or sockpuppetry has occurred.

Enforcement

[edit]

In addition to community venues (such as WP:AN or WP:ANI as appropriate), enforcement requests and appeals arising from these remedies may be submitted to the arbitration enforcement noticeboard (WP:AE).[1]
